Notes: 1 Vial of The Yeast Bay Saison/Brettanoymces Blend
This blend combines on of the Saccharomyces strains from the Saison Blend and two unique Brettanomyces isolates from our yeast library. The Saccharomyces yeast strain is a strong attenuator that produces a delightful ester profile of grapefruit and orange zest and imparts a long, dry and earthy finish to the beer. The Brettanomyces strains are both good attenuators that produce some fruity esters and mild funk, and add a bright character to the beer. The combination of these yeast produces a dry but balanced character with a delightful ester profile and just the right amount of funk. Approximately 58 billion cells/vial.
Temperature: 66-72°F
Attenuation: 80%+
Flocculation: Medium-Low
1L 80g DME shaken starter.
Both the yeast blend and the hop create a citrus flavour. |

Notes: Add Blackberries to secondary fermenter as you rack the beer. This should help prevent contamination from the blackberries as they will have possible yeast/bacteria on them. I suggest freezing the blackberries beforehand for better juice extraction. If possible wash them before this to reduce any bacteria/yeast that may be present. spraying the fruit with properly diluted star san may also aid in this prevention. Note that contamination in a fruit beer is always a possibility, we will just try and minimize that risk as much as possible. |

WATER
Use calcium chloride and calcium sulfate additions to adjust water profile to about 125–150 ppm calcium, 175–200 ppm chloride, and 75–100 ppm sulfate.
DIRECTIONS
Mash at 149°F (65°C) for 60 minutes or until conversion is complete. Add half of the water salt additions to the mash and the rest at sparge. Add the FWH hops during runoff, immediately after vorlauf, and allow them to steep in the hot wort as the mash is sparged.
Boil for 60 minutes. Whirlpool for 40 minutes (from start to rest) following the hops schedule.
Pitch the yeast and ferment at 67°F (19°C) for 2–3 days, then allow the temperature to rise slowly to 73°F (23°C) by the end of fermentation to ensure full attenuation. When fermentation reaches 1.5–2° Plato from terminal gravity (1.020–1.022), add the first dry-hop addition. About 4 days later, add the second dry-hop addition for another 4 days. Package at 2.6 volumes of CO2 and consume fresh. |

Notes: 8 L starter. May need some WLP 099 to finish it off?
When buying grains, divide 1/2 & 1/2 while weighing.
Use reiterative mashing for this recipe:
1) Mash in first half at 113 F for 30 minutes in 21.5 gallons.
1A) Adjust mash pH to 5.4 with phosphoric acid.
1B) Increase to @ 148 F for 30 min.
2) Raise bag and "sparge" w/ 3 gallons (cold).
2A) Remove grains.
3) Replace bag & add other half of grains.
3A) Adjust mash pH to 5.4 with phosphoric acid.
4) Mash in at 113 F (setpoint) for 30 minutes.
4) Raise for 30 minutes @ 140 F.
5) Raise for 30 minutes to 154 F for debranching.
6) Raise to 170 F before final "sparge" - 5 gallons.
Preparing pecans:
Start with chopped pecans... Toast pecans 15 minutes at 300 F, cover with paper towels, roll with rolling pin, repeat for 4 roasts.
Soak oak cubes in Bourbon 3 days prior to addition.
Adjust mash pH to 5.4 with phosphoric acid. Add salts to RO water as described:
For brewers who are looking for an “easy button” with RO water, use 4 grams (approximately one teaspoon) of calcium chloride for each 5 gallons of brewing water. For hoppy beers, add 7 grams of gypsum to your brewing water with the calcium chloride. |
